Earth Sciences Sector: On The World Stage

The Earth Sciences Sector (ESS), in partnership with the Canadian earth sciences community, is a world leader in the application of geomatics and geosciences to global issues. Explore the map below and learn how ESS applies its expertise around the world to issues such as sustainable development, drinking water quality, natural hazards mitigation, alternative energy sources and more.
